Jamie McMurray Richmond Race Advance


RACE INFORMATION:

	EVENT:			Chevy Rock & Roll 400 (Race 26 of 36) 
	TRACK:		Richmond International Raceway
	QUALIFYING:		Friday, September 5 at 3:05 p.m. EST
	RACE:			Saturday, September 6 at 7:30 p.m. EST
	BROADCAST:		TNT Television and MRN Radio


HAVOLINE TEAM FACTS:

		*	Chassis: The Havoline team will race chassis #105. Chassis #105 has competed three times during the 2003 season: The Winston, the Coca-Cola 600 and the Pocono 500.

		*	McMurray finished 22nd at Richmond back in May after running near the front until he experienced engine problems. 

		*	McMurray used his fourth-place finish in the Mountain Dew Southern 500 at Darlington Raceway last weekend to stretch his lead in the Raybestos Rookie-of-the-Year point standings. He owns an 11-point lead over Greg Biffle entering the Chevy Rock & Roll 400 this weekend.

		*	McMurray enters Richmond International Raceway as one of the hottest drivers on the Winston Cup circuit. In his last five races, McMurray has scored three top-five finishes, including back-to-back finishes of third and fourth respectively (Bristol - 3rd ; Darlington - 4th ).

		*	McMurray has scored more top-five (five) and top-10 (seven) finishes than any other Raybestos® Rookie this season.

		*	McMurray comes to Richmond 21st in NASCAR Winston Cup Series points.
